函数不会返回JSON数组

时间:2017-01-30 12:56:38

标签: javascript node.js themoviedb-api

我最后一天一直把头发拉出来,希望能找到一种方法来解决这个问题。我已经尝试了我能想到的一切,无论如何,函数总是返回undefined

我要做的是从The Movie Database获取信息,但是通过带有电影ID号变量的函数。它完美地检索信息,但问题是,它不会返回JSON数组。它始终返回undefined,我不确定是什么导致了这一点。

 function getMovieData (movieid) {
    var data;

    moviedb.movieInfo({id: movieid}, (err, res) => {
        data = res; 
    })  

    return data;
}

将返回返回值,并将通过Express和Handlebars显示给用户。

我真的很困惑为什么这不起作用。任何帮助将不胜感激。

0 个答案:

没有答案